Kankakee Trinity Academy came into Friday's game looking for another win against Donovan, but Lily Anderson wouldn't allow it. The Wildcats walked away with a 2-0 victory over Kankakee Trinity Academy on Friday thanks in part to Anderson, who had four digs, four aces, and one block. She is also on a roll when it comes to assists, as she's now posted 12 or more in each of the last five games she's played dating back to last season.
Not only was the match a shutout, it was a big one: Donovan took both sets by at least 14 points. The match finished with set scores of 25-11, 25-11.
Donovan has started the season off flawlessly and has a 2-0 record to show for it. As for Kankakee Trinity Academy, they are on a six-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-5.
Donovan has already played their next contest, a 2-1 win against Grant Park on the 4th. As for Kankakee Trinity Academy, they will have a little extra prep time after the defeat as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Illinois Lutheran at 6:00 p.m. on the 12th.
